SybaseIQ数据库:备份恢复全攻略
sybaseiq数据库备份与恢复

首页 2025-04-05 11:04:49



Sybase IQ数据库备份与恢复:确保数据完整性的关键策略 在当今信息化高度发达的时代,数据已成为企业最宝贵的资产之一

    对于依赖Sybase IQ数据库存储关键业务信息的企业而言,确保数据的完整性、可用性和安全性至关重要

    其中,数据库的备份与恢复策略是实现这一目标不可或缺的一环

    本文将深入探讨Sybase IQ数据库的备份与恢复机制,旨在为企业提供一套全面、高效的数据保护方案

     一、引言:为何备份与恢复至关重要 Sybase IQ作为一种专为大数据分析和决策支持系统设计的列式数据库,以其高效的数据压缩、快速的查询响应以及灵活的数据加载能力,在众多行业中得到了广泛应用

    然而,无论技术多么先进,数据库都面临着来自内部错误、外部攻击、自然灾害等多种潜在威胁

    一旦数据丢失或损坏,将可能对企业造成不可估量的经济损失和信誉损害

     因此,实施有效的备份与恢复策略,不仅能够预防数据丢失,还能在灾难发生时迅速恢复业务运行,最大限度减少停机时间和数据损失,是保障企业数据资产安全、维持业务连续性的基石

     二、Sybase IQ数据库备份策略 2.1 全量备份与增量备份 - 全量备份:定期对整个数据库进行完整复制,是备份策略的基础

    虽然全量备份占用存储空间大且耗时较长,但恢复时最为直接和全面,适用于初次备份或周期性全面检查

     - 增量备份:仅备份自上次备份以来发生变化的数据

    这种方式大大减少了备份时间和存储空间需求,但在恢复时需要结合全量备份进行,恢复过程相对复杂

     2.2 在线备份与离线备份 - 在线备份:在数据库正常运行时进行备份,不影响用户访问和操作

    Sybase IQ提供了专门的在线备份工具,如`iqbackup`命令,能够在最小化对业务影响的前提下完成备份任务

     - 离线备份:在数据库关闭或停止服务时进行备份,虽然操作简单,但会中断业务服务,影响用户体验

    因此,离线备份通常安排在非高峰时段或计划停机期间进行

     2.3 自动化备份策略 为了实现持续的数据保护,企业应建立自动化的备份计划

    利用Sybase IQ的管理工具或第三方备份软件,可以设定定时任务,自动执行全量或增量备份,并将备份文件存储至安全、冗余的存储介质中,如磁带库、网络附加存储(NAS)或云存储服务

     三、Sybase IQ数据库恢复策略 3.1 恢复前的准备 - 验证备份文件:在灾难发生前,定期验证备份文件的完整性和可恢复性至关重要

    这包括检查备份文件是否损坏、能否成功加载以及数据是否准确

     - 制定恢复计划:根据业务需求和备份策略,制定详细的恢复步骤、时间预估和资源分配计划

    确保在紧急情况下,能够迅速启动恢复流程,减少决策延迟

     3.2 恢复类型 - 简单恢复:适用于全量备份的场景,直接将最新的全量备份文件恢复到目标数据库,适用于数据变化不大或对数据实时性要求不高的场合

     - 时间点恢复:结合全量备份和增量备份,可以恢复到指定的时间点

    这对于需要精确控制数据状态的业务场景尤为关键,如财务结算、客户交易记录等

     - 重定向恢复:将备份数据恢复到不同的数据库实例或服务器上,常用于灾难恢复测试或数据迁移场景

     3.3 使用Sybase IQ的恢复工具 Sybase IQ提供了`iqrestore`命令用于数据库恢复操作

    通过指定备份文件路径、恢复模式(如覆盖现有数据库、创建新数据库等)以及必要的恢复选项,可以灵活执行恢复任务

    此外,结合日志管理功能,可以实现更精细的恢复粒度控制

     四、最佳实践与注意事项 4.1 定期演练恢复流程 理论上的恢复计划需要通过实际操作来验证其有效性

    企业应定期(如每季度)进行恢复演练,确保备份文件可用、恢复步骤无误,并评估恢复时间目标(RTO)和恢复点目标(RPO)

     4.2 数据加密与访问控制 备份数据同样需要保护,以防未经授权的访问或泄露

    采用加密技术对备份文件进行加密存储,并严格限制备份文件的访问权限,是保障数据安全的重要措施

     4.3 监控与警报系统 建立备份与恢复的监控机制,实时监控备份任务的状态、存储空间的使用情况以及备份文件的健康状态

    同时,配置警报系统,当检测到异常或失败时,能够立即通知管理员,以便迅速采取措施

     4.4 考虑云备份方案 随着云计算技术的发展,云备份成为越来越多企业的选择

    云备份不仅提供了灵活、可扩展的存储资源,还能实现异地容灾,进一步提高数据的安全性和可用性

    选择可靠的云服务提供商,确保数据在传输和存储过程中的安全性,是实施云备份的关键

     五、结语 Sybase IQ数据库的备份与恢复策略是企业数据保护体系中的重要组成部分

    通过制定合理的备份计划、采用高效的恢复技术、实施严格的安全管理以及不断优化备份与恢复流程,企业能够有效抵御数据丢失的风险,确保业务连续性和数据完整性

    在这个数据驱动的时代,只有那些能够妥善管理其数据资产的企业,才能在激烈的市场竞争中立于不败之地

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道